Write transfer speed refers to how quickly data can be written to a memory card, impacting the card's performance in data-intensive applications. It is crucial for tasks such as continuous shooting in photography or recording high-resolution video, where a faster speed ensures smooth and uninterrupted operation.

Read transfer speed measures how quickly data can be read from a memory card, directly affecting performance and efficiency in data access and transfer tasks. Faster read speeds are crucial for users dealing with large files, such as photographers and videographers, ensuring smooth playback and quick file handling.

The type of memory card is crucial in determining compatibility, speed, and storage capacity for different devices. Selecting the right memory card type ensures optimal performance of cameras, smartphones, and other gadgets, enhancing user experience and data handling efficiency.
